Pos Terminal Manufacturer
Android POS prend-il en charge le protocole ESC/POS ? 2020/11/03

Qu'est-ce que ESC/POS ?
Le système d'instructions ESC/POS est un ensemble d'instructions propriétaires pour imprimantes POS, inventé par EPSON. La plupart des imprimantes thermiques du marché sont compatibles avec ce système.
En résumé, nos imprimantes de reçus thermiques courantes prennent toutes en charge cette commande. Si le format de l'instruction envoyée à l'imprimante est correct, même des imprimantes de différents modèles et marques exécuteront la même action. Par exemple, des instructions correspondantes existent pour l'impression d'une ligne de texte, le retour à la ligne, la mise en gras, etc.

Service d'impression Bluetooth ESC/POS : Compatible avec Android 5.0 et versions ultérieures, ce service ne nécessite aucun code supplémentaire pour connecter et imprimer votre imprimante thermique de reçus Bluetooth. Ce service est accessible depuis n'importe quelle application nécessitant une fonction d'impression via le menu d'impression. Les paramètres de l'application permettent de sélectionner une imprimante, d'en définir la taille et le type, puis de la déconnecter après l'impression. Vous pouvez également tester l'imprimante de votre choix.

Le service d'impression Bluetooth ESC/POS permet d'imprimer directement depuis n'importe quelle page web sur l'imprimante thermique de reçus Bluetooth, qui peut imprimer du texte et des images depuis l'appareil vers l'imprimante thermique de reçus Bluetooth. Il est compatible avec la plupart des imprimantes thermiques de billets Bluetooth du marché et la plupart des imprimantes Bluetooth universelles compatibles avec l'impression graphique. De nombreuses options d'impression personnalisées sont également disponibles.

Par exemple, Datamega intelligent Appareil de point de vente Android Imprimante Bluetooth universelle, Epson, Samsung Bixolon et autres prennent tous en charge ESC/POS.

Le contrat de service ESC/POS peut être invoqué de cinq manières :
1. Imprimer via un navigateur Web : cette application répondra à une demande d'impression provenant d'un navigateur Web ou d'une autre application prenant en charge l'impression Android, accédez simplement à la page que vous souhaitez imprimer, puis sélectionnez le menu Imprimer. Le service d'impression de texte Bluetooth ESC/POS sera répertorié et sélectionné pour imprimer des pages Web sur l'imprimante.
2. Imprimer via le lien APP dans le navigateur Web : VERSION 2.1.6 du service d'impression ESC/POS BT prend en charge le lien APP. Cela vous permet d'imprimer des pages directement, en ignorant l'aperçu avant impression. Cette fonctionnalité est particulièrement utile lorsque vous souhaitez imprimer directement à partir de votre application Web sans la quitter.
3. Grâce au menu de partage d'images, l'impression : partagez le menu, le programme saura comment traiter n'importe quel texte à partir d'un navigateur Web, d'un gestionnaire de fichiers ou de toute autre application prenant en charge le menu de partage d'images, sélectionnez l'image que vous devez imprimer, l'utilisation des options de stock, le service d'impression d'images Bluetooth ESC/POS sera répertorié, sélectionnez-le dans l'imprimante pour imprimer l'image.
4. Imprimer via le menu de partage de texte : comment ce programme répondra à n'importe quel menu de partage de texte, à partir d'un navigateur Web ou d'autres programmes pour prendre en charge le menu de partage de texte, sélectionnez le texte que vous devez imprimer, cliquez sur l'option Partager, le service d'impression de texte Bluetooth ESC/POS sera disponible, sélectionnez l'imprimante pour imprimer le texte.
5. Imprimer avec une intention de partage d'impression personnalisée : si vous avez votre propre application et que vous devez imprimer sur une imprimante de reçus à chaud sans écrire trop de code, alors c'est le service d'impression qu'il vous faut. Ce qui est répertorié ci-dessous envoie l'intention d'impression au service d'impression ESC POS.

Introduction aux commandes d'impression couramment utilisées

Initialisation de l'imprimante
commande

1 code ASCII ESC @ 2 Code décimal 27, 64

illustrer
Cette instruction effacera les données du tampon d'impression, mais les données du tampon de réception ne seront pas effacées et est généralement appelée au début de l'impression.

code

1 octet[] esc_init=nouveau octet[]{27,64};2mDeviceConnection.bulkTransfer(endpointOut, esc_init, esc_init.length, TIME_OUT);

alignement du texte

instruire

1Code ASCII ESC AN2 décimalcode27 97n

Signification du paramètre

n alignement de type
0, 48 texte aligné à gauche
1, 49 texte aligné au centre
2, 50 alignement du texte à droite

Code

1 octet[] esc_gravity=nouveau octet[] {27,97,0}//texte aligné à gauche 2mDeviceConnection.bulkTransfer(endpointOut, esc_gravity, esc_gravity.length, TIME_OUT);3 

police en gras

instruire

1 code ASCII ESC! n 2 code décimal 27 33 n

Signification du paramètre

n effet
0 Annuler le gras
8 audacieux

Code

1 octet[] esc_bold=nouveau octet[] {27,33,8}//audacieux 2mDeviceConnection.bulkTransfer(endpointOut, esc_bold, esc_bold.length, TIME_OUT);3

Police double hauteur et largeur :
instruire

1 code ASCII ESC! n 2 code décimal 27 33 n

Signification du paramètre

n effet
0 normale
16 Double hauteur
32 Double largeur

alimentation papier :

Instruire:

1 code ASCII ESC dn 2 code décimal 27 100 n

Signification du paramètre :
0<=n<=255

Description
Imprimez les données dans le tampon et déplacez n lignes de papier vers l'avant


Xiamen Datamega Technology Co., Ltd. a lancé plusieurs best-sellers Android POS Terminal , prenant entièrement en charge le protocole ESC/POS, par exemple smart-Mini, Smart-Cube, Smart-one, Smart-till, etc. Suivez les liens suivants pour en savoir plus sur les produits liés à Android ESC/POS.

www.datamega.net



Datamega Produits


Smart-ONE Android POS Terminal
Fis-NANO Fiscal Cash Register
Smart-MINI Handheld POS Machine
Smart-CASH Desktop All-in-one POS
Smart-TILL Desktop All in one POS
Smart-MINI PLUS Portable POS terminal




Nouveaux produits

  • Bluetooth mobile Printer Smart P2
    Imprimante mobile Bluetooth Smart P2

    Smart P2 est une imprimante portable de taille compacte, elle peut être utilisée avec un téléphone, une tablette comme imprimante pour prendre en charge l'impression de reçus.

  • 6.5 inch Smart POS
    Terminal de point de vente mobile Android 11 Smart O11

    Dernier Android 11 POS SMART O11 avec écran tactile de 6,5 pouces, lecteur NFC, appareil photo, 4G/3G/2G/BT/WIFI, en particulier il a une conception 2SIM et 1 emplacement pour carte SAM.

  • Retail POS System
    Plateforme de point de vente au détail LK2Biz

    Lk2Biz est un outil d'analyse de données de vente au détail tout-en-un qui offre des fonctionnalités et des avantages puissants pour vous aider à exploiter pleinement le potentiel de votre entreprise. Que vous soyez un petit commerçant ou une grande chaîne, Lk2Biz propose une suite complète de solutions. des outils pour vous aider à prendre des décisions fondées sur les données.

  • SDC fiscal cash register
    Solution de contrôleur de données de ventes fiscales

    La DDC Fis-BOX/Fis-Control/Fis-BOX PLUS Permet de surveiller, d'enregistrer et de signer toutes les transactions des entreprises disposant de plusieurs points de vente, grâce à une fonctionnalité multi-utilisateur et un stockage sécurisé. Garantissez la conformité aux lois applicables et la satisfaction des parties prenantes grâce au SDC.

  • MDM
    Gestion des appareils mobiles DCloud

    Assurez le bon fonctionnement de votre entreprise grâce à des solutions MDM qui vous aident à gérer et sécuriser les appareils mobiles de votre entreprise. Gérez vos appareils à distance, mettez à jour leurs logiciels et fournissez une assistance technique à distance.

  • Retail POS system
    Application de point de vente au détail EazSell

    Solution de point de vente au détail EazSell Simplifie la gestion des stocks, le paiement et le suivi client. Avec son design élégant et ses fonctionnalités performantes, c'est l'outil idéal pour optimiser vos opérations et fidéliser vos clients.

  • Desktop POS
    Terminal de point de vente Android de bureau Smart-CASH

    Le terminal de paiement Android Smart-CASH est spécialement conçu pour les restaurants et les commerces de taille moyenne. Il est compatible avec les périphériques tels que les tiroirs-caisses, les balances, les scanners, les terminaux de paiement électroniques (EFTPOS), etc., pour offrir un système de paiement complet aux clients.

  • Mobile POS terminal
    Terminal de point de vente portable Smart-MINI PLUS

    Le nouveau POS Android PSAM sera utilisé dans davantage d'industries telles que le paiement mobile, la gestion des ventes au détail, l'impression de billets, la gestion des emballages, etc.

Accueil

des produits

sur

Contact